Fresno, CA vs Columbus, OH

Side-by-side fiscal comparison · U.S. Census Bureau data (2023)

Reviewed by CitySpend Editorial Team · Updated

Fresno, CA outspends Columbus, OH by a wide margin per resident — $43,387 versus $18,858, a 130% difference. A gap this size usually reflects a structurally different service mix or accounting scope rather than a single line item.

Columbus, OH edges Fresno, CA on the Fiscal Health Score by 2 points — 52/100 (grade C) to 50/100 (grade C). At a margin this narrow the grade is close enough that the factor-level detail matters more than the composite.

Fresno, CA reports no outstanding debt per resident in its Census filing, while Columbus, OH carries $1,145 per resident. Their budgets diverge on where the largest per-resident dollars go: Fresno, CA leads with education at $3,942 per resident, while Columbus, OH leads with parks and recreation at $2,168.
